PARRA-DUSSAN, Carlos. CONVENTION ON THE RIGHTS OF PERSONS WITH DISABILITIES: BACKGROUND AND ITS NEW APPROACHES. Int. Law: Rev. Colomb. Derecho Int. [online]. 2010, n.16, pp.347-380. ISSN 1692-8156.
This article is the result of the research project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ities a new paradigm for protection, which makes a discussion of this Convention from four perspectives, we consider the most relevant as a starting point of this international instrument in the field of United Nations. The first is the study of the legal background of the Convention, the second is the comparison of the Convention with other instruments of Soft Law on disability, the third section is on a major route for comparison between the Convention and other treaties of universal human rights system, the latter perspective and perhaps most important, the new emphasis on the Convention, addressed obliquely or less considered by other international instruments.
